什么叫伪静态以及什么叫伪静态和动态?

48次阅读
没有评论

共计 1115 个字符,预计需要花费 3 分钟才能阅读完成。

伪静态和动态是网站开发中常用的两种页面生成技术。而伪静态则是一种更加高效、快速的页面生成方式。本文将详细探讨什么叫伪静态以及什么叫伪静态和动态。

什么是伪静态?

伪静态是指通过 URL 重写技术,将动态生成的 URL 转化为静态 URL,让搜索引擎更好地识别网页内容,提高网页的搜索排名。伪静态技术通常使用.htaccess 文件或者 URL 重写模块实现。

伪静态与静态页面不同,它并不是真正的静态页面,而是通过转换实现的。伪静态页面的 URL 看起来像静态页面的 URL,但是实际上是通过程序动态生成的。一个动态页面的 URL 可能是,而经过伪静态处理后,URL 可能会变成 -1.html。这样的 URL 更加容易被搜索引擎识别和收录,从而提高网站的搜索排名。

伪静态的优点

伪静态技术的主要优点是提高了网站的搜索排名,并且可以增加站点的访问量。因为搜索引擎更喜欢静态 URL,而用户也更容易记住静态 URL,所以伪静态能够提高网站的用户体验和搜索引擎排名。

伪静态的缺点

伪静态技术的缺点是需要服务器支持 URL 重写模块,如果服务器不支持这个功能,就无法使用伪静态技术。伪静态页面只是经过 URL 重写生成的,实际上还是动态页面,因此仍然需要动态生成页面的代码支持。

什么是伪静态和动态?

伪静态和动态是两种不同的网页生成技术。动态页面是指从数据库中读取数据并动态生成 HTML 页面。而伪静态页面是一种将动态页面 URL 转换为静态 URL 的技术。

动态页面的优点

动态页面的优点是可以方便地管理数据,同时达到数据和界面的分离。动态页面还可以减少网站维护的工作量,因为只需要修改数据库中的数据就可以改变网站的内容。

动态页面的缺点

动态页面的缺点是占用服务器资源,因为每次请求都需要从数据库中读取数据并动态生成页面。动态页面的 URL 不够友好,不利于搜索引擎的收录和排名。

伪静态和动态的区别

伪静态和动态的区别在于 URL 的形式和实现方式。动态页面的 URL 包含动态参数,而伪静态页面的 URL 看起来像静态页面的 URL。实现方面,动态页面是通过动态生成 HTML 页面实现的,而伪静态页面则是通过 URL 重写技术实现的。

伪静态和动态的选择

伪静态和动态的选择要根据具体情况而定。如果服务器支持 URL 重写技术,并且网站对搜索引擎的收录和排名有很高的要求,那么可以选择使用伪静态技术。如果网站需要频繁地修改页面内容,那么可以选择使用动态页面技术。

伪静态和动态是两种常用的网页生成技术。伪静态技术可以通过 URL 重写技术将动态 URL 转换为静态 URL,从而提高网站的搜索排名和用户体验。动态页面技术可以方便地管理数据,同时达到数据和界面的分离。选择伪静态技术还是动态页面技术要根据具体情况而定。

丸趣 TV 网 – 提供最优质的资源集合!

正文完
 
丸趣
版权声明:本站原创文章,由 丸趣 2023-12-22发表,共计1115字。
转载说明:除特殊说明外本站除技术相关以外文章皆由网络搜集发布,转载请注明出处。
评论(没有评论)